Community-Led Protocol Development, within cryptocurrency, options trading, and financial derivatives, represents a paradigm shift from traditional, top-down governance models. It emphasizes decentralized decision-making, where stakeholders—often users, developers, and liquidity providers—actively participate in shaping the protocol’s evolution. This approach fosters greater transparency, adaptability, and alignment of incentives, crucial for long-term sustainability and resilience in volatile markets. The process typically involves iterative proposals, community voting, and on-chain implementation, ensuring broad consensus and minimizing the risk of centralized control.
Governance
The governance mechanisms underpinning Community-Led Protocol Development are critical for its success, frequently leveraging Decentralized Autonomous Organizations (DAOs) to facilitate collective decision-making. Token holders often possess voting rights, enabling them to propose and approve changes to the protocol’s parameters, features, or even its underlying code. Effective governance requires robust dispute resolution processes and clear guidelines for proposal submission and voting, mitigating the potential for manipulation or gridlock. A well-designed governance structure promotes active participation and ensures the protocol remains responsive to evolving market conditions and user needs.
Architecture
The architectural design of protocols undergoing Community-Led Development must prioritize modularity and extensibility to accommodate future modifications and integrations. This often involves employing layered architectures, separating core functionalities from peripheral features, allowing for independent upgrades and experimentation. Smart contract design plays a pivotal role, requiring rigorous auditing and formal verification to prevent vulnerabilities and ensure the integrity of the protocol’s logic. Furthermore, the architecture should facilitate seamless interoperability with other blockchain networks and financial systems, expanding its utility and reach.
